Summary

In August of 1978, STRI received a gift of a 63-foot steel hulled, twin-engined vessel from a donor in New Orleans. Tom Borges, STRI's Facilities Manager and a crew of STRI volunteers transported the vessel to Panama where it was overhauled for research use. It was hoped that the "R.V. Benjamin" would augment the capacity of marine scientists to conduct research in tropical America.
